What affects the price

The final price for a new gas fireplace depends on a few moving parts. First, you have to consider whether you are installing a unit into an existing chimney or creating a new opening in a wall, which adds labor. The type of venting required and the current proximity of your gas lines also play a big role in the complexity of the install. Aesthetic choices, like premium stone surrounds or remote-controlled flame features, will adjust the total as well.

Can you put a gas fireplace insert in an existing fireplace?

Yes, that's precisely what they are designed for. Gas fireplace inserts fit into your current fireplace opening. This is a common project for homes in areas like Winter Park. The professionals will assess your existing fireplace to ensure a safe and proper installation.

What is the lifespan of a gas fireplace?

With regular maintenance and professional check-ups, a gas fireplace insert can typically last 15 to 20 years. This ensures reliable and safe operation in your Orlando home for many years. Proper care is key to maximizing its lifespan and performance.
